基于冻干机传热传质特性的多参数校准系统研制

本文针对药用真空冷冻干燥机在传热传质过程中的特性和参数,结合国内外行业标准和技术方法,研制了多参数校准系统.同时,采用无线双通道设计,对西林瓶内冻干过程实际温度及冻干室内真空参数进行校准,并进行实验验证.实验证明:该系统基于实际校准工作需求,能使校准过程更加高效便利,具有可行性和有效性,可为量值溯源提供更有效的标准器.
Development of Multi-parameter Calibration System Based on Heat and Mass Transfer Characteristics of Vacuum Freeze Dryer Machine
According to the characteristics and parameters of medical vacuum freeze dryer in the process of heat and mass transfer,combined with domestic and foreign industry standards and technical methods,a multi-parameter calibration system was developed.At the same time,the wireless dual-channel design was used to calibrate the ac-tual temperature and vacuum parameters in the freeze-drying process of Xilin bottle,and the experimental verifi-cation was carried out.Experiments show that the system can make the calibration process more efficient and con-venient,feasible and effective,and can provide a more effective standard for quantity traceability based on the ac-tual calibration requirements.
